Chandahandi: A Police Public Relations Camp was organized by the district police in Kakarapani village, located in the remote Fatik Panchayat of Chandahandi Block. The event was conducted under the supervision of Chandahandi Police Station Officer Prashant Kollaharsha.
The Superintendent of Police (SP), Mihir Kumar Panda, attended the camp as the chief guest. Other dignitaries included Umerkote SDPO Shubhendu Kumar Sabar and R.I. Ajay Ekka. The chief guest emphasized the importance of education and highlighted the camp’s main objective—bringing people closer to the police. He encouraged citizens not to fear the police but to cooperate with them.
Students from Kakarapani School participated in the camp and presented various dance performances. Several competitions were held, and outstanding students were awarded. 14 distinguished individuals from nearby villages were honored at the event. Additionally, educational materials were distributed to students, while blankets and sarees were provided to elderly citizens.
In the volleyball competition, players were given volleyballs, nets, and jerseys. Several police personnel, including SI Khageshwar Khosla, ASI Labanya Bemal, Dilip Barik, Basant Swain, Home Guard Pramod Sahu, Hridanand Bagh, Tarun Tripathi, Vidyadhar Netam, Lalit Gopal, Baliyar Poda, and Jayakrishna Gauda, actively supported the camp.
Moreover, the Chandahandi Community Health Center conducted health checkups for patients and distributed free medicines during the event.
